Jobs found
Field Manager - Rural
Loha
Dr Reddy's Laboratories Limited
Field Manager - Rural - H42
Loha
Dr. Reddy's Laboratories
Field Manager - Rural | [LES430]
Loha
Dr. Reddy's Laboratories
[TI-526] Field Manager - Rural
Loha
Dr. Reddy's Laboratories
Field Manager - Rural - NW212
Loha
Dr. Reddy's Laboratories